Look out for anyone that offers to provide you a "quote" for a Delaware Debt Negotiation Service without even first taking a look at your account statements. In order to estimate accurately and plan out a Delaware Debt Management Plan that you'll be able to successfully finish all of the following factors must be considered:

Who your creditors are.
How many accounts you have.
How far behind are you.
Type of account activity such as balance transfers, cash advances and large purchase.
What state you live in.
Your financial circumstances.

Without examining closely your current financial circumstances, it's impossible to really estimate how fast or how little you can settle your debt for, it is a little like a loan officer trying to give a quote on a signature loan without first considering how much your debt is or how much your total income is.

This raises a major red flag and never ever use them.

Always Ask These Questions Before You hire a Delaware Debt Reduction Company

Does the Business have an "A" rating with the Better Business Bureau?

You Want to verify with the BBB the rating of a Debt Relief Organization before you hire them. Don't just take the organization's word for it. Telephone the BBB and ask about the company.

How Much Will the Assistance Cost and When is the payment Received?

Most Debt Negotiation Organizations charge 14% to 19% of your total debt as compensation for their plan. This payment is calculated on all of your debt you have when you enter into the plan and is collected in advance. With the organization's upfront fee coming out in the first 8 to 20 months, all of what you pay on their service is collected by them as compensation.

In a legitament Debt Management service you only are required to pay a small admittance fee to go into the service, so what you put into the program is actually set aside and not collected in compensation. The settlement fee is calculated on the amount forgiven by your creditors. This means the fees is basedon the amount the Business saves you. The Service should only collect a settlement fee once a settlement has been reached. This empowers you to get out of debt much morequickly and gives the Service incentive to do their job!

Does the Delaware Debt Negotiation Organization offer Debt and Credit Counseling?

Most Delaware Debt Assistance Companies offer only debt settlement. A true Debt Assistance Service will offer Credit and Debt counseling as well as Debt Consolidation and Debt Settlement Plans. Your credit counselor can help you consider all your options so you can decide which program is the right one for your situation and budget. The Company should not push one service but should assist you in choosing the best service for you.

Can the Delaware Delaware Debt Negotiation Companies Stop the Credit Card Companies From Contacting Me?

No Delaware Debt Assistance Organization can guarantee they will stop all collection agency calls. That is simply not feasible. Anyone who says they will is not being truthful.

Will The Delaware Debt Assistance Businesses be making monthly payments to the Collection Agencies?

The Credit Card Companies are not paid until an acceptable settlement is reached and agreed to. Therefore, Debt Relief Services do not make monthly payments to the collection agencies. That is simply how the program works. Any Debt Relief Business informing you otherwise is not beinghonest.

Can I get sued?

A collection agency can sue you anytime you are behind. If you are informed of something else, a red flag has just been raised. The debt Settlement Service is not telling the truth

Will This Have a Negative Effect on my Credit Report?

Inspite of what some people think or believe, all debt reduction services will hurt your credit report. Think about it you are in debt and are not paying as agreed. The debt negotiation plan is meant only as a management tool. However when your debt has been negotiated, your accounts will show a $0 balance and you are ready to begin the process of rebuilding your credit report.

When Will I Get My First Negotiation?

While this can vary in every case, your first negotiation can be made within the first 12 months from the start of your program. More than 12 months is unacceptable and the Company that tells you this is more than likely not the best company.

Where is the Funds Held While You're Awaiting a Settlement?

This is a good question. Your money should be kept at a third party escrow Company that is FDIC insured. Any Business telling you to save your own money or to send the funds to them is probably not the greatest match for you. If you want to settle your debt, you must have the money on hand to pay the collection agencies when the settlement is agreed to.
